Différences
Ci-dessous, les différences entre deux révisions de la page.
Les deux révisions précédentes Révision précédente | |||
jq [Le 15/02/2019, 19:26] Fabux Inutile en l'état |
— (Version actuelle) | ||
---|---|---|---|
Ligne 1: | Ligne 1: | ||
- | ====== JQ ====== | ||
- | Outils Bash pour parser des fichiers JSON en ligne de commande | ||
- | <note important> En cours de rédaction !!! </note> | ||
- | ===== Pré-requis ===== | ||
- | |||
- | Connaître | ||
- | |||
- | =====Installation===== | ||
- | |||
- | [[:tutoriel:comment_installer_un_paquet|Installez le paquet]] **[[apt>jq|jq]]**. | ||
- | |||
- | Vérifier que le service est installé en saisissant depuis un [[:terminal]] la [[:commande_shell|commande]] suivante: | ||
- | <code bash>service --status-all</code> | ||
- | Vous devriez voir une ligne **xxx** : | ||
- | <code bash> [ - ] jq</code> | ||
- | |||
- | ===== Exemple : ===== | ||
- | |||
- | cat json |jq '.[] | {N: .Name, S:.State.Status}' | ||
- | |||
- | |||
- | Ref : | ||
- | https://stedolan.github.io/jq/tutorial/ | ||
- | http://www.compciv.org/recipes/cli/jq-for-parsing-json/ | ||
- | |||
- | |||
- | ---- | ||
- | //Contributeurs:// @chamblard |